How correlated are BJ and NIM?

On 3 years of weekly data the BJ/NIM correlation comes out at -0.23, negative, meaning they tend to move in opposite directions. The relationship has been stable: the 1-year correlation (-0.29) sits close to the 3-year figure. The 5-year figure is -0.05, and annualized covariance runs at -50.2 %².

By 3-year correlation, NIM places #29 of the 43 assets tracked against BJ. Over the last 12 months NIM came out ahead by 12.4 percentage points (-6.9% against +5.5%). One caveat on sizing: BJ is 3.1 times as volatile as the other leg, so an equal-dollar split is far from equal-risk.

How is this computed?

Pearson correlation on weekly returns: ρ(A,B) = cov(rA, rB) / (σA · σB), over windows of 52, 156 and 260 weeks. Covariance is annualized (×52) and expressed in %². Full definitions on the methodology page.

What does a correlation of -0.23 mean?

Correlation ranges from −1 to +1. Values near +1 mean two assets move together, near 0 that they move independently, and negative values that they tend to move in opposite directions. It measures co-movement, not performance.
